- Born: July 23, 1946, Clarksburg, West Virginia
- Raised in Wheeling, West Virginia, graduated High
School 1964
- 1968 - B.A. Ohio Wesleyan University, Psychology and Religion
- 1969 Married: sons 19 and 23 in 1995
- 1971 - M.Div. Counseling and Theology, Duke University
- 1973 - D. Min. Counseling and Psychology, Christian Theological Seminary
- 1974 - Founder and director, Counseling and Psychological
Associates, a group multidisciplinary psychotherapy practice
- 1984 - Sport Psychologist, sport psychology practice for
professional and amateur athletes in 20 sports. Clients include the St.
Louis Blues Hockey Club, U.S. Tennis Association, St. Louis
Alliance of Sports Medicine, and the Sports Performance Institute
- 1987 - Founder and director, Phoenix Health & Fitness, Inc., a
company offering programs on health and wellness, peak performance,
habit control, and life enhancement. Clients include MENSA, the United
Methodist Church, the St. Louis Youth Symphony, Rutgers University, and
Gulf Industries
- Private practice of clinical psychology for 23 years. Licensed in
the state of Missouri for private practice and Certified Health Service
Provider. Subspecialities in hypnosis and performance enhancement
psychology. Also do Past Life Regression Therapy.
- Ordained minister in the United Methodist Church.
- Over 70 published articles and Op-Ed pieces in the areas of
sport psychology, audio, music, managed health care, and
telecommunications.
- President of the Gateway Mac Users Group and a sysops for UltraLink
electronic bulletin board in St. Louis
